Product Overview
The Supermicro MBD-X9SCA is an ATX form factor motherboard designed for Intel Xeon E3-1200 series processors with an LGA1155 socket. It features the Intel C204 chipset and supports ECC memory, making it suitable for entry-level servers and workstations.

Product Description
The Supermicro MBD-X9SCA is a robust ATX motherboard engineered for reliability and performance in server and workstation environments. It utilizes the Intel C204 chipset and supports processors from the Intel Xeon E3-1200 family, as well as compatible Core i3 and Pentium processors, all utilizing the LGA1155 socket. This combination provides a solid foundation for applications requiring moderate processing power and stability. A key feature of the MBD-X9SCA is its support for ECC (Error-Correcting Code) DDR3 memory. ECC memory is crucial in server and workstation applications as it can detect and correct common types of internal data corruption, thereby enhancing system stability and data integrity. The motherboard typically offers four DIMM slots, allowing for a significant amount of memory to be installed, further boosting performance for memory-intensive tasks. Expansion capabilities are well-addressed with multiple PCI Express slots, including PCIe 3.0 x16 slots for high-bandwidth graphics cards or other peripherals, and additional PCIe and PCI slots for broader compatibility. Storage connectivity is provided through SATA 6Gb/s and 3Gb/s ports, supporting a variety of hard drives and SSDs. The integrated graphics, dependent on the installed CPU, can eliminate the need for a separate graphics card in basic display scenarios, making it a cost-effective solution for certain deployments.
